Liquid Nitrogen Generators Market Overview

The global Liquid Nitrogen Generators Market size is projected to grow from USD 34.11 million in 2026 to USD 36.22 million in 2027, reaching USD 58.47 million by 2035, expanding at a CAGR of 6.17% during the forecast period.

The liquid nitrogen generators market has grown significantly in recent years, supported by rising demand from industries such as healthcare, food processing, chemicals, and electronics. More than 75% of hospitals and diagnostic laboratories worldwide now rely on liquid nitrogen generators for cryopreservation, fertility treatments, and sample storage. In the food and beverage industry, nearly 62% of frozen food manufacturers use liquid nitrogen for rapid cooling and packaging to ensure quality preservation. The livestock industry has also shown high adoption, with over 48 million artificial insemination doses worldwide requiring cryogenic storage supported by liquid nitrogen.

The United States dominates the liquid nitrogen generators market, with an estimated 32% share of global installations. More than 6,500 hospitals and medical research facilities across the country use liquid nitrogen for cryopreservation, stem cell research, and organ storage. The livestock industry, particularly in Texas, Iowa, and Nebraska, consumes approximately 30% of total nitrogen demand for artificial insemination and genetic preservation.

Liquid Nitrogen Generators Market Dynamics

DRIVER

"Rising demand for pharmaceuticals."

The pharmaceutical industry accounts for over 39% of total market utilization of liquid nitrogen generators, driven by drug preservation, vaccine storage, and biopharmaceutical development. With more than 4.5 billion vaccine doses requiring cryogenic storage annually, demand has surged for reliable on-site generators. Pharmaceutical firms across North America, Europe, and Asia-Pacific have increased their adoption of liquid nitrogen systems for cryopreservation, cell therapy research, and biologics.

RESTRAINT

"Demand for refurbished equipment."

High costs associated with installation and maintenance remain a significant restraint. Nearly 27% of small laboratories and livestock operators prefer refurbished nitrogen equipment due to budget limitations. Additionally, operational costs such as power consumption and periodic maintenance represent 18% of total ownership costs, limiting new purchases in small- and mid-scale businesses.

OPPORTUNITY

"Growth in personalized medicines."

The rapid rise of personalized medicine, with over 55% of clinical trials now involving cryopreserved genetic samples, presents new growth opportunities for nitrogen generator manufacturers. Hospitals and biopharmaceutical firms are expanding demand for compact generators capable of 15–40 liters per hour to support cell therapies, stem cell banking, and genetic diagnostics. This creates vast opportunities in healthcare, where adoption is expected to expand by more than 20% over the next five years.

CHALLENGE

"Rising costs and expenditures."

The challenge of increasing equipment and utility costs directly impacts market growth. Electricity costs for operating large-scale nitrogen generators contribute to up to 25% of total system expenses, especially in regions with high industrial tariffs. Additionally, compliance with environmental and safety standards raises operational costs by 13% annually for many manufacturers.

New Product Development

Manufacturers are focusing on innovation to address market needs. Between 2023 and 2025, over 19% of new products launched featured compact, modular systems designed for laboratories. These generators, capable of producing 20–50 liters per day, provide flexibility and cost efficiency for smaller institutions.

Industrial players have also introduced high-capacity generators producing up to 5,000 liters daily, aimed at chemical and pharmaceutical industries. Automation integration is another key innovation, with 25% of new systems offering remote monitoring and AI-driven controls. Energy efficiency remains a central theme, with designs reducing power consumption by 15% compared to earlier models, supporting sustainability initiatives.
